In the quaint town of Northborough, Massachusetts, nestled amid the picturesque New England landscape, lies a heartbreaking reality that is often overlooked by its residents – the alarming prevalence of veterans suffering from PTSD.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der is a debilitating mental health condition that affects individuals who have experienced or witnessed traumatic events, such as military combat. For many veterans in Northborough, the scars of war continue to haunt them long after they have returned home.

Despite the serene surroundings and close-knit community, Northborough is not immune to the struggles faced by veterans with PTSD. According to the Department of Veterans Affairs, an estimated 20% of veterans who served in Iraq and Afghanistan suffer from PTSD, and the numbers are just as staggering for those who served in previous conflicts. In Northborough, this translates to a significant portion of the veteran population grappling with the invisible wounds of war.

The impact of PTSD on veterans in Northborough is far-reaching, affecting not only the individuals themselves but also their families, friends, and the community at large. Many veterans with PTSD struggle to reintegrate into civilian life, facing challenges such as difficulty maintaining employment, strained relationships, and a heightened risk of substance abuse and suicide. The ripple effects of PTSD extend beyond the individual, creating a ripple effect that can destabilize families and communities.

Despite the challenges faced by veterans with PTSD in Northborough, there is hope on the horizon. Local organizations and support groups are working tirelessly to provide resources and assistance to veterans in need. From therapy and counseling services to peer support groups and recreational activities, these initiatives aim to help veterans navigate the complexities of PTSD and find healing and resilience.
